Elizabeth Graham
 
Elizabeth Graham wrote seven books for Harlequin Presents. Writing for the Harlequin Romance imprint, Graham published 13 novels.

Note: there are two romance authors writing under the name Elizabeth Graham.

"Who the hell are you, and why are you here? "

Sally could justifiably have asked him the same question. It was hardly the reception she'd expected.

She had come to Rock Island to complete a series of articles about North Pacific lighthouses. Instead of his brother, the lighthouse keeper, here was Professor Lyle Hemming, Don Juan of the university coeds.

Lyle Hemming was the kind of man she despised, so she was dismayed when a storm marooned her on the isolated rock with him. She discovered just how quickly and easily he could make nonsense of her self-imposed principles!

His business meant more than his wife

Meeting the captain's mysterious guest, Toni knew that this Mexican cruise would be different from the many she'd sailed on as assistant director.

For, to her total amazement, the guest was Jay Stanford, her ex-husband. Not only did he claim that their divorce was never made final, but he said he wanted her back.

Toni couldn't believe Jay had changed--that he was still not utterly absorbed in the world of business. Especially since Gloria Powell, his beautiful assistant, was accompanying him. Despite her familiar longing for him, she'd be a fool to return!

Laurel was in a state of shock

Her father, taken on a mere suspicion that wasn't true, was languishing in a Mexican prison. Diego Ramirez was insisting she marry him so that he might use his influence to have her father released. "As his son-in-law I can help him."

It was a situation requiring drastic action and Laurel should have been grateful for Diego's help.

But Laurel couldn't help wondering--what did he expect in return?

Why was he so eager to keep her away?

Dani Benson's car was stranded in the British Columbian spring floods. The fact that she was on her way to claim an inheritance added to her irritation.

Rescue came in the form of a mysterious, attractive fugitive named Burt, whose tumbledown cabin where she was forced to stay was miles from civilization.

"I don't care who you are or whom you're hiding from, " she told him, "I just want to get to Copper Canyon Ranch. " But that was the one thing he seemed determined to keep her from doing!
